Health researchers surveyed people living in a large city and people living in the suburbs. Of the 250 city people surveyed, 187 had gotten flu shots. Of the 180 people living in the suburbs, 98 had gotten flu shots. For α = 5%, can it be concluded that the proportion of people receiving flu shots in the city is at least the same as the proportion of people receiving flu shots in the suburbs? State the null and alternative hypotheses for this hypothesis test, the p-value and the final determination regarding the claim. Answer
